Somerville, MA Local Guide

How much does it cost to rent an apartment in Somerville?
| Bedroom | Average Price | Cheapest Price | Highest Price |
|---|---|---|---|
| Somerville Studio Apartments | $2,852 | $1,200 | $10,000+ |
| Somerville 1 Bedroom Apartments | $3,395 | $950 | $10,000+ |
| Somerville 2 Bedroom Apartments | $4,196 | $1,200 | $10,000+ |
| Somerville 3 Bedroom Apartments | $4,592 | $1,175 | $10,000+ |
| Somerville 4 Bedroom Apartments | $4,904 | $800 | $10,000+ |
| Somerville 5 Bedroom Apartments | $6,029 | $950 | $10,000+ |
| Somerville 6 Bedroom Apartments | $7,262 | $4,450 | $10,000+ |

Frequently Asked Questions about Pet Friendly Somerville Apartments
What is the Cheapest Pet Friendly apartment in Somerville?
Currently the most affordable Pet Friendly Apartment in Somerville is at 39 Waterhouse St, Unit 3 listed at $950.
How much is the average rent for a Pet Friendly Somerville Apartment?
The average rent for a Pet Friendly Apartment in Somerville is $4,076.
What is the largest Pet Friendly Somerville Apartment for rent?
Today's Pet Friendly apartment with the most square footage in Somerville is a 15,500 square feet unit starting from $4,000 at 41 Hancock Ave.
What is the average size for Somerville Pet Friendly Apartments for rent?
The average size for a Pet Friendly rental in Somerville is currently at 3,152 sq ft.
